About Yunyan Wan

Yunyan Wan is a scholar working on Pulmonary and Respiratory Medicine, Oncology, Surgery, Cancer Research and Molecular Biology, having authored 23 papers that have together received 376 indexed citations. Recurring topics across this work include Pleural and Pulmonary Diseases (6 papers), Occupational and environmental lung diseases (3 papers), Inflammatory Biomarkers in Disease Prognosis (2 papers), Cancer Cells and Metastasis (2 papers), Pneumothorax, Barotrauma, Emphysema (2 papers), Cholangiocarcinoma and Gallbladder Cancer Studies (2 papers), Cancer Genomics and Diagnostics (2 papers) and Lung Cancer Diagnosis and Treatment (2 papers). The work is most often cited by research in Cancer Research (81 citations), Oncology (128 citations), Pulmonary and Respiratory Medicine (141 citations), Otorhinolaryngology (13 citations) and Hepatology (19 citations). Yunyan Wan has collaborated with scholars based in China, United States and Canada. Frequent co-authors include Dianjie Lin, Qinghua Liu, Xi-Li Li, Weijuan Chen, Dezhi Li, Wengang Li, Qiang Chen, Yanling Chen, Bin Li and Chundong Yu. Their work appears in journals such as Scientific Reports, Oncology Reports, Journal of Cancer Research and Clinical Oncology, Medicine and BMC Pulmonary Medicine.
